WebAnimal tracks reveal more information than meets the eye. Not only do they identify an animal, but they also show the direction it was traveling, how fast it was moving and maybe even what it was doing or how it was feeling. The clearer the tracks, the more information you can glean. The best tracks are found in the soft, wet soil near the ...

Wading birds or shorebirds will probably also have tracks nearby, which will show now webbing and skinnier, proportionally longer toes. faulty appliances in cardiffWeb24 sep. 2024 · How to identify animal tracks in your yard and beyond Story byMeghanMcMahon 1/22/2024Have you ever stumbled upon a line of animal tracks left behind in freshly fallen snow or a muddy patch of Earth and wondered who left them behind?This kind of discovery can create a lot more questions than answe... faulty and valid generalizationsWeb22 apr. 2024 · Many animals, including canines, cats, and deer, walk diagonally. In other words, they move the front and rear limbs on the opposite sides of the body simultaneously. This distinctive walking pattern leaves staggered animal tracks. Other critters, such as bears and raccoons, move both limbs on one side of the body, then the other. fried fish spots near meWebAnimal Tracking Tips.
